NO cases of influenza have been detected in England this year because of social distancing measures

Flu may have almost completely disappeared in England after brutal lockdown curbs thwarted the spread of the virus. Public Health England not recorded a single case of the virus so far this year through routine surveillance tests, despite it being height of the usual flu season.  But this doesn’t mean it has been completely wiped … Read more

Children easily bypass age-checking  measures on social media sites

Age-verification protocols put in place by social media sites are ineffective and easily sidestepped by children, a study has found.  The age at which children are allowed on social media platforms varies depending on country, with the UK and US allowing 13-year-olds to have accounts. France, Ireland and Germany, however, have a minimum age of … Read more
